Vote for Your Favourite Foal of 2025

Tara Madgwick - Wednesday December 17

We thank everyone for their participation in this year’s Foal Gallery with an amazing selection of babies from all over Australia and New Zealand making it a real showcase for breeders big and small and the task of selecting just six for our audience to vote for is not an easy one.

The winner in 2024 was a no-brainer with the Snitzel colt from Winx a standout for our audience and 12 months on his future plans are focused on the 2026 Inglis Australian Easter Yearling Sale where he will attract global attention.

These are the images that made instant appeal this year, so cast your vote on which baby you think has the star quality to be this year’s Favourite Foal.

Colt Zoustar x Lazzago – Widden Stud, NSW

Filly Wootton Bassett (GB) x Princess Jenni (NZ) – Coolmore for Cape Schank Stud, Vic

Colt Royal Meeting (IRE) x Definitely Maybe – Armani Bloodstock, Vic

Colt Hawaii Five Oh x Foxiest – Vinery Stud, NSW

Filly Sejardan x It’s So Easy – Blue Gum Farm, Vic

Filly Shinzo x Pretty Woman – Willow Park Stud, NSW

Voting will be open until Sunday night with the winner announced on Monday morning.
